Senegal national team goalkeeper Edouard Mendy absent from World Cup match against Belgium

SEATTLE (AP) – Senegal goalkeeper Edouard Mendy missed the first round of the tournament against Belgium. world cup Wednesday due to injury.

On Tuesday, coach Pape Thiau confirmed that Al Ahly’s goalkeeper will miss their second consecutive World Cup match due to a knee injury. Senegal lost to Norway 2-3 In group play.

Mendy returned to his club team in Saudi Arabia for further tests. The 34-year-old goaltender did not participate in Tuesday’s training session at Husky Soccer Stadium in Seattle, but Thiau expects him to be back Tuesday night.

“Of course, he will be with us tomorrow, even if he is not fit to play,” Thiau said in French. “We are happy to see him and hope he can stay with us for the remaining games.”

Since making his debut in 2019, Mendy has appeared in more than 50 games for Senegal and started all four games at the 2022 Qatar World Cup.

Senegal have two other keepers on their roster. Molly Diaw, who plays for Le Havre in the French first division, also started against Iraq in place of Mendy against Norway. The 33-year-old goalkeeper made one save and kept a clean sheet. Senegal won 5-0 to conclude group stage play.

“Molly had a great performance and didn’t concede a goal,” Thiau said. “We hope we can keep a clean sheet for the goalkeeper tomorrow.”

The other goalkeeper is Yevan Diouf, who also plays for Nice in the French first division. The 26-year-old has two career caps for Senegal.

Senegal advanced to the Round of 32 as one of the top eight teams in third place. After losing to France and Norway, they defeated Iraq and finished with three points and a goal difference of plus two.

Belgium finishes in first place in Group G with a draw. egypt and Iran and Won against New Zealand 5-1.

The winner of Wednesday’s game will remain in Seattle to face either the United States or Bosnia-Herzegovina on July 6.
